WESTERN DITCH AREA <br /> The steam cleaning areas and the western ditch area have an interrelated environmental history;the <br /> steam cleaning areas discharged water to the western ditch area(Figure 3). The primary area(SCAT) <br /> was north of the former maintenance building, immediately west of the ater tower; the secondary <br /> area(SCA2) was north and west of the Finger joints building. A series of three sumps along a drain <br /> line connected the primary steam cleaning area to the western drainage di h;the drain line may have <br /> also received waste water from the SCA2 operation. Also, runoff may have drained from the <br /> secondary steam cleaning area directly to the western drainage ditch. <br /> 3.1.1. North Steam Cleaning Area- SCA2 <br /> According to Mr. Glen Gallup, formerly of AM&M, following cessation of operations at SCAT,the <br /> steam cleaning operation was temporarily continued in the SCA2 area. This area was located along <br /> the drain line and tbree-sump system that conveyed waste water from the SCAT area to the western <br /> ditch, which again may have been utilized to dispose of waste water generated by the operation in <br /> the SCA2 area; additionally,runoff from the operation may have migrated toward the western ditch. <br /> AGE collected soil samples in the SCA2 area in December 2000 to assess for hydrocarbons and <br /> selected metals-chromium,lead,nickel, copper and zinc(Figure 3). TRF H was not detected in two <br /> shallow soil samples (one foot below surface grade)located between the former steam cleaning area <br /> and the west ditch. Detected concentrations of chromium, lead and zinc were within levels <br /> considered to be background. <br /> As part of AGE's investigation of the SCA2 area, one soil boring was advanced adjacent to the <br /> western ditch area to first encountered ground water to collect soil and grab ground water samples. <br /> Two soil samples were analyzed, one from 10 feet below surface grade i bsg) and one from 15 feet <br /> bsg, to assess the vertical extent of contamination previously encountered in sample DS1-2 during <br /> the June 2000 assessment, as discussed below. Concentrations of detec ed TRPH were not above <br /> laboratory reporting limits for either sample. Metals concentrations (chrc mium, lead and zinc)were <br /> consistent with background levels. The collected ground water sample did not contain detectable <br /> concentrations of TRPH, but did contain 0.95 mg/1 chromium, 0.17 mg I lead, and 2.07 mg/1 zinc. <br /> The ground water sample had not been filtered and the detected metals are most likely soil <br /> components in the sample.
